Chapter Seven

"So, how are finals going?"

"Good so far, I only have two left, which I'm happy about," I answered with relief clear in my voice.

"Lucky, I have three left," Iris replied. She takes a sip of her coffee and continues, "what are your plans for winter break?"

"I don't know, I think I'm just going to stay here, hang out with Casey," I answered with a shrug.

"No plans to go home?" She asked.

"No, not really," I responded, my voice tapering off. I never go home during breaks, so this one isn't going to be any different.

Before Iris can say anything else, the door chimes and I look back to see Pretty Boy walk in. He walks up to the counter and waits a second before looking over to me.

"Is anyone working here?" he asked, making direct eye contact with me. Whoa, dude.

"I think Casey went to the bathroom, but Alice here can take care of you," Iris answered him, happiness filling her tone. I look at her and she just smiles. Casey told Iris all about him last night when she was at the apartment. She practically forced me to admit I thought he was attractive.

It wasn't that hard, but I didn't want to.

I go behind the counter and write a new version of his name, choosing Brandon from the list I boredly made last night to procrastinate from studying. I make his drink and allow him to pay after handing it to him. He leaves with a thank you, have a nice day, and Iris sits there, beaming.

"Girl, you better snatch him up," she exclaimed, then went back to studying. I roll my eyes and go back around the counter to take my seat. Then Casey finally comes from the bathroom, oblivious that she missed his daily visit.

I suddenly regret barely saying anything to him. All I said was 'you too' when he told me to have a nice day.

I apparently really need to work on my social skills.
